public void op_Compare_ValueObjectOfTNull_ValueObjectOfT() { var comparand2 = new ValueObjectDerived { Int32Property = 123 }; Assert.True(ValueObjectDerived.Compare(null, comparand2) < 0); }
public void op_Compare_ValueObjectOfT_ValueObjectOfTNull() { var comparand1 = new ValueObjectDerived { Int32Property = 123 }; Assert.True(ValueObjectDerived.Compare(comparand1, null) > 0); }
public void op_Compare_ValueObjectOfT_ValueObjectOfT_whenSame() { var comparand1 = new ValueObjectDerived { Int32Property = 123 }; var comparand2 = comparand1; Assert.Equal(0, ValueObjectDerived.Compare(comparand1, comparand2)); }
public void op_Compare_ValueObjectOfTLesser_ValueObjectOfT() { var comparand1 = new ValueObjectDerived { Int32Property = 123 }; var comparand2 = new ValueObjectDerived { Int32Property = 456 }; Assert.True(ValueObjectDerived.Compare(comparand1, comparand2) < 0); }